Orange County Singer / Song Writers Competition - Music From Home

SunCal Companies announced second installment of music from home program to help build community by finding one aspiring voice currently living in the area.

Irvine, CA (PRWEB) June 30, 2007 -- Music From Home-Orange County, SunCal Companies' original-music sponsorship and emerging-artist support program, is seeking singers/songwriters based in Orange County. On
Thursday, June 28, SunCal Companies began conducting a search for the finest, freshest voice in the area and provide that person $10,000 to help them achieve wider exposure. SunCal's launched the search with a press conference at The Irvine Spectrum on June 28, and Indie-rock band The Future (who won Music From Home-Antelope Valley, the first installment of the competition), performed at the press conference.
Singers/songwriters interested in submitting up to two songs can visit the official Music From Home website at www.MusicFromHomeOC.com.


The deadline for submissions to Music From Home-Orange County is Friday, August 10, 2007.
The winner of Music From Home-Orange County will perform in conjunction with SunCal's Marblehead Coastal (San Clemente) and Pacifica San Juan (San Juan Capistrano) communities. A special festival concert featuring the winner will be held at Pacifica San Juan on a date to be announced.
Music From Home-Orange County is part of the Music From Home emerging-artist support program created by SunCal Companies, which designs and builds smartly planned communities throughout California and the West. SunCal identifies the best aspiring artists in local cities and towns and supports them through significant sponsorships and opportunities for expression.

In addition to the $10,000 music sponsorship, SunCal will provide the winner of Music From Home-Orange County with one year's assistance from the Music From Home Artist Advisory Council, which SunCal has established to provide sustained support to the competition's winner.
The Music From Home Artist Advisory Council includes individuals who will meet with the winner on a quarterly basis, and function in a general advisory role with post-recording needs such as marketing, public relations and other relevant "artist and repertoire" areas.

All musicians interested in entering the Music From Home-Orange County competition must adhere to the following submission guidelines and deadlines.
Contestants must be at least 18 years old.

Contestants must be residents of Orange County.

Contestants must submit entries by August 10, 2007.

All submissions must include a photo, a brief letter describing the contestant's history and inspiration in creating their original music, and either a mailed CD, an emailed audio file or an emailed video file of the song submission.

All submissions must be original music by a singer/songwriter. The singer/songwriter must be able to accompany him/herself live on-stage, or with supporting musicians.
Contestants may not submit more than two songs for consideration.

The $10,000 prize money is to be used for the continued benefit of the winning contestant's artistic pursuit.
